1#!/bin/sh 2 3NAME=phpfreechat-`cat ../version.txt` 4PFCSETUPNAME=pfcsetup-`cat ../version.txt` 5 6echo "-- creating archive $NAME --" 7echo "-> copying files" 8rm -rf ./$NAME 9svn export .. ./$NAME 10rm -rf ./$NAME/contrib 11rm -rf ./$NAME/admin 12rm -rf ./$NAME/lib/pear/.registry 13 14#echo "-> downloading documentation" 15#wget http://www.phpfreechat.net/pages/fr/install.html -q -O ./$NAME/install.fr.html 16#wget http://www.phpfreechat.net/pages/en/install.html -q -O ./$NAME/install.en.html 17#wget http://www.phpfreechat.net/pages/fr/faq.html -q -O ./$NAME/faq.fr.html 18#wget http://www.phpfreechat.net/pages/en/faq.html -q -O ./$NAME/faq.en.html 19#wget http://www.phpfreechat.net/pages/fr/overview.html -q -O ./$NAME/overview.fr.html 20#wget http://www.phpfreechat.net/pages/en/overview.html -q -O ./$NAME/overview.en.html 21#wget http://www.phpfreechat.net/pages/ar/overview.html -q -O ./$NAME/overview.ar.html 22#wget http://www.phpfreechat.net/pages/es/overview.html -q -O ./$NAME/overview.es.html 23#wget http://www.phpfreechat.net/pages/zh/overview.html -q -O ./$NAME/overview.zh.html 24#wget http://www.phpfreechat.net/pages/fr/customize.html -q -O ./$NAME/customize.fr.html 25#wget http://www.phpfreechat.net/pages/en/customize.html -q -O ./$NAME/customize.en.html 26#wget http://www.phpfreechat.net/pages/fr/changelog.html -q -O ./$NAME/changelog.fr.html 27#wget http://www.phpfreechat.net/pages/en/changelog.html -q -O ./$NAME/changelog.en.html 28 29echo "-> creating checkmd5.php file" 30./checkmd5 ./$NAME ./$NAME/checkmd5.php 31 32echo "-> creating $NAME.tar.gz" 33tar czfp $NAME.tar.gz ./$NAME 34echo "-> creating $NAME.zip" 35zip -Tq9r $NAME.zip ./$NAME 36echo "-> creating $NAME-setup.php" 37php ./createwebinstaller.php `cat ../version.txt` > /dev/null 38 39#echo "-> creating $PFCSETUPNAME.tar.gz" 40#rm -rf ./$PFCSETUPNAME 41#svn export ../contrib/pfcInstaller2 $PFCSETUPNAME 42#rm -rf ./$PFCSETUPNAME/.registry 43#rm -rf ./$PFCSETUPNAME/.depdblock 44#rm -rf ./$PFCSETUPNAME/.lock 45#rm -rf ./$PFCSETUPNAME/.channels 46#rm -rf ./$PFCSETUPNAME/tmp 47#rm -rf ./$PFCSETUPNAME/bin 48#rm -rf ./$PFCSETUPNAME/PEAR 49#rm -rf ./$PFCSETUPNAME/System.php 50#rm -rf ./$PFCSETUPNAME/peclcmd.php 51#rm -rf ./$PFCSETUPNAME/pearcmd.php 52#rm -rf ./$PFCSETUPNAME/pear.sh 53#rm -rf ./$PFCSETUPNAME/pearrc 54#rm -rf ./$PFCSETUPNAME/OS 55#echo "$NAME.tar.gz" > $PFCSETUPNAME/archivename 56#echo `pwd` >> $PFCSETUPNAME/mirrors 57#tar czfp $PFCSETUPNAME.tar.gz ./$PFCSETUPNAME 58#echo "-> creating $PFCSETUPNAME.zip" 59#zip -Tq9r $PFCSETUPNAME.zip ./$PFCSETUPNAME 60#rm -rf ./$PFCSETUPNAME 61 62echo "-> removing temporary files" 63rm -rf ./$NAME 64echo "-- creating archive $NAME, done --" 65